- Water Services Bill 2014: Committee Stage (Resumed) (11 Dec 2014)
Seán Barrett: We are discussing Deputy Catherine Murphy's amendment, No. 27. The amendment provides that the Minister shall ensure that all information transmitted in accordance with the relevant subsection is done in a manner consistent with the Data Protection Acts. We are not dealing with PPS numbers under this proposal.

- Water Services Bill 2014: Committee Stage (Resumed) (12 Dec 2014)
Seán Barrett: I am going to be very strict on this. I advise Deputies to read the rules of debate. We cannot have Second Stage speeches simply because we are dealing with a section of a Bill. We are examining amendments to, or amendments proposed to, the Bill. The debate on the section is to pass the Bill and not to have a general debate, so let us be clear about that.
